ASP.NET die Razor-syntax-highlighting für Notepad++
Wie gehe ich über die Unterstützung von syntax-highlighting für ASP.NET Razor (.cshtml-Dateien) in das Notepad++ Windows-Anwendung?
Glaube ich der richtige Weg ist, um benutzerdefinierte Sprache importieren von Dateien, aber war immer ein bisschen überfordert in diesem Bestreben.
Fand ich die Liste der aktuellen Notepad++ - Sprache Dateien, die Sie auf die URL unten, aber die, die ich Suche, ist nicht von dieser Auswahl.
http://sourceforge.net/apps/mediawiki/notepad-plus/?title=User_Defined_Language_Files
Bevor du fragst, ich benutze Visual Studio 2012 für die meisten meiner Aufgaben Entwicklung, aber manchmal auch VS ist, wird ein Schmerz-und finden, es schneller zu tun einige änderungen in Notepad++, so, warum ich bin auf der Suche nach der syntax-highlighting-Regeln.
- Erwägen, lexer für Rasierapparat-für einen anderen editor, SynWrite. Es kann mehr Regeln, dann mit Notepad++ die syntax der xml-Datei.
- SynWrite sieht sehr interessant und mit einer Tonne von Funktionen. Ich bin überrascht, dass ich nicht gehört haben, dieses Programm vor. Ich nehme an, es gibt eine Menge von unbekannten Anwendungen gibt es in der open-source-community.
- Vielen Dank für den Austausch über SynWrite.Es muss nützlich sein, und ich werde es einmal versuchen.
- Ich sehe nicht, warum dieser geschlossen wurde - es ist eine ganz berechtigte Frage, und braucht eine Antwort. Wo ist der syntax-highlighting für Notepad++ für Rasiermesser? Wie ist das nicht eine berechtigte Frage? F ' Ing Moderatoren scheinen nicht zu sein, die tatsächliche Programmierer.
- Wenn Sie wollen, einen schönen text-editor für razor, versuchen Sie es mit Microsoft VS Code. Hat wirklich schöne syntax-highlighting. Da Microsoft entwickelte C# und Razor, es ist viel einfacher, um Ihre Werkzeuge verwenden
- es ist schön, dass Sie erwähnen, dass editor. Wurde mein editor der Wahl ist nun für eine Weile jetzt. Ich benutze immer noch Notepad++ für die einfache Textbearbeitung.
- Ich mache das gleiche
Du musst angemeldet sein, um einen Kommentar abzugeben.
Ich bin mir ziemlich sicher, dass es nicht alle cshtml syntax-highlighter zur Verfügung noch.
Wenn Sie wollen immer noch mit Notepad++, aber Sie könnten versuchen zu finden, eine ähnliche Sprache (don 'T haben irgendwelche Tipps zu geben, Sie auf dieser Sache), überprüfen, ob die syntax-highlighter gibt akzeptable Ergebnisse (Sie können Sie aus dem Menü "Sprache", und Sie könnten auch versuchen, einige benutzerdefinierte aus deinem link), und wenn Sie glücklich genug sind, mit einer Sprache, dann gehen Sie zu Einstellungen > Style-Konfigurator > Wählen Sie Ihre Sprache aus > fügen Sie die
cshtml
Erweiterung in der "Benutzer ext." textbox.PS. unabhängig von Razor, aber das interessiert dich vielleicht http://www.shilony.net/2012/09/02/notepad-visual-studio-theme/
Ich kenne keine razor-syntax-highlighter, aber ich finde, dass xml-Hervorhebung zumindest optisch trennt zwischen der html-und razor-code, das ist genug für meine Bedürfnisse. Auch ich möchte mit np++ für einige kleinere änderungen.
Wenn Sie wollen etwas, das startet schneller als VS und bietet syntax-highlighting und einige Intellisense für Gestochen haben, sollten Sie sich WebMatrix.
http://www.microsoft.com/web/webmatrix/